What Is Lincoln Engine Technology?

Let’s break down what we mean by this term. It’s more than just the metal block in the front of the car.

Lincoln engine technology refers to the complete system. This includes the design, the materials used, and the computer brains that manage it all. The brand uses this tech to create a specific feeling for the driver.

Think of it as a tailored suit for power. The engineering is cut and stitched to provide luxury performance. Every part works together to reduce vibration and noise.

A key part of modern Lincoln engine technology is turbocharging. This clever trick uses exhaust gases to force more air into the engine. The result is more power from a smaller size, which helps with smoothness.

Another big piece is direct fuel injection. This system sprays fuel directly into the cylinder with great precision. It makes the burn more efficient and powerful.

All these systems are managed by very smart computers. These computers make constant tiny adjustments. They ensure the engine runs perfectly at all times, which is a hallmark of Lincoln engine technology.

The Evolution of Lincoln Engine Technology

The story of this brand’s powerplants is a long one. It has moved from big, simple motors to smart, efficient ones.

In the old days, Lincoln was famous for its massive V8 engines. These motors made a lot of power in a very simple way. They were smooth but not very efficient with fuel.

The real change came with the need for better gas mileage. Engineers had to get creative. They started using more advanced methods to make power.

This led to the development of smaller, turbocharged engines. These new motors could match the power of the old big ones. But they used much less fuel when you were just cruising around town.

Today’s Lincoln engine technology is a marvel of software and hardware. The engines can change their behavior based on how you drive. They can even shut off some cylinders when full power isn’t needed.

This evolution shows a clear path. The goal has always been a quiet, strong ride. But now it must also be kind to the planet and your wallet.

Key Features in Modern Lincoln Engines

So what makes a modern Lincoln motor tick? Several features work together to create that famous feel.

First, let’s talk about turbocharging again. It’s a big deal. Almost every Lincoln today uses this Lincoln engine technology. It gives you a strong push when you step on the gas, without the lag of older turbos.

Another feature is auto start-stop. This system turns the engine off when you’re stopped at a light. It saves fuel and cuts down on emissions. The restart is so smooth you might not even notice it.

Advanced noise cancellation is a huge part of the experience. Microphones in the cabin listen for engine noise. The system then plays opposite sound waves through the speakers to cancel it out. This Lincoln engine technology approach makes the cabin incredibly quiet.

They also use special mounts and covers. These parts isolate the engine from the rest of the car. They stop vibrations from traveling into your seat and steering wheel.

The use of lightweight materials like aluminum is key too. A lighter engine means the whole car can be more agile. It also puts less stress on other parts of the vehicle.

All these pieces add up. You get power without drama, and performance without fuss. That’s the magic of current Lincoln engine technology.

How Lincoln Engine Technology Creates a Quiet Ride

The library-like quiet in a Lincoln is no accident. It’s the result of very deliberate engineering choices.

A big part of the hush comes from the engine itself. Engineers design the components to work together smoothly. Rough operation is engineered out from the very start, which is a core goal of Lincoln engine technology.

Active noise control is the secret weapon. As mentioned, it’s like noise-canceling headphones for your whole car. This system is directly tied to managing the sounds made by Lincoln engine technology.

The physical design of the engine bay also helps. There are thick layers of insulation on the hood and firewall. These materials soak up sound waves before they can reach the passenger cabin.

Even the exhaust system is tuned for quiet. It reduces the booming sound some performance cars have. The focus is on a muted, refined tone that you barely hear inside.

When you combine all these methods, the result is impressive. You feel the power surge but hear very little of the work. This quiet confidence is what modern Lincoln engine technology is all about.

The Role of Hybrid Systems in Lincoln’s Future

Lincoln is not just sticking with gas engines. The future is a mix, and hybrid tech is leading the way.

A hybrid system pairs a gas engine with an electric motor. This combination can offer the best of both worlds. You get electric power for quiet, smooth low-speed driving. The gas engine kicks in for longer trips and more power.

This approach fits the Lincoln brand perfectly. Electric motors are naturally silent and vibration-free. Using them boosts the core promise of Lincoln engine technology: a serene driving experience.

In a Lincoln hybrid, the gas engine often acts as a generator. It charges the battery that runs the electric motor. This setup can make the gas engine run at its most efficient speed more often.

The U.S. Department of Energy notes that hybrid vehicles can significantly improve fuel economy. This makes them a smart step forward in efficient luxury.

For the driver, the switch between power sources is seamless. You won’t feel a jerk or shudder. The computers managing this dance are a new high point for Lincoln engine technology.

It’s clear that hybrid systems are a major part of the roadmap. They allow for more luxury and less guilt, which is a win-win.

Maintaining Your Lincoln’s Engine for Longevity

You want that smooth power to last for years. Good maintenance is the key, and it’s not as hard as you might think.

The number one rule is to follow the schedule in your manual. Lincoln engineers know their products best. They set oil change and service intervals to protect the complex Lincoln engine technology.

Always use the recommended grade of oil. These engines are precision instruments. The wrong oil can affect performance and protection over time.

Pay attention to the fuel you use. Most modern Lincoln engines require premium fuel. This isn’t a scam. Higher octane fuel prevents knocking in high-compression and turbocharged engines, protecting your Lincoln engine technology investment.

Don’t ignore warning lights. That little check engine light is your car’s way of talking. It could signal a small issue before it becomes a big, expensive one related to the Lincoln engine technology.

Find a technician who knows these vehicles. Specialized knowledge matters with advanced systems. The National Institute for Automotive Service Excellence (ASE) certifies technicians who are tested on modern systems.

Simple care goes a long way. Let the engine warm up for a minute before hard driving. And listen for any new sounds. Your ears are a good early warning system.

Comparing Lincoln’s Approach to Other Luxury Brands

How does Lincoln stack up against the Germans and the Japanese? Their philosophy on power is a bit different.

Brands like BMW often focus on sporty performance. Their engines are tuned to feel sharp and responsive. Lincoln engine technology, in contrast, prioritizes smoothness and quiet over razor-sharp edges.

Lexus, like Lincoln, also values refinement. Both brands aim for a serene cabin. However, the specific path they take with their hybrid systems and sound management can differ. The implementation of Lincoln engine technology has its own unique character.

Mercedes-Benz offers a wide range of powerful engines. Lincoln’s lineup is more focused. They perfect a few engine options rather than offering a dozen. This focus allows them to refine their Lincoln engine technology deeply.

Cadillac is the direct domestic rival. Historically, Cadillac leaned into raw power. Lincoln has always leaned more toward effortless power. It’s a subtle but important difference in feel.

What Lincoln does best is create a sense of isolated capability. The power is there when you need it, but it never feels strained or noisy. This specific achievement is the signature of Lincoln engine technology.
